Vance Points to The View Visit as Proof He Can Handle Iran Negotiations

The White House is using the TV appearance to bolster his negotiating image after a planned trip to sign a 14-point MOU with Iran was postponed because of IsraelHezbollah fighting.

Overview

  • Vance appeared on The View on Tuesday and two days later told reporters he had gained experience in “hostile negotiations” there, joking that host Joy Behar was “way tougher than the Iranians.”
  • At a Thursday press briefing Vance reiterated the point to rebut critics questioning his foreign‑policy experience.
  • On Friday The View hosts reacted with surprise and pushback when shown the clip, with Sunny Hostin asking if the show was “more difficult to deal with than the Iranian government” and Joy Behar denying she was charmed.
  • A previously scheduled trip for Vance to sign a 14‑point memorandum of understanding with Iran was postponed because of fighting between Israel and Hezbollah in Lebanon, and reports said a ceasefire was later put in place; the diplomatic effort remains in flux.
  • The episode sharpens scrutiny of Vance’s readiness for high‑stakes diplomacy, shapes public perception through partisan media optics, and could delay or complicate formal progress on the Iran MOU while regional security remains unsettled.
